Dont Be Afraid Of The Dark

“Dont Be Afraid Of The Dark” is a spine-tingling horror film that keeps the audience on the edge of their seats from start to finish. Directed by Guillermo del Toro and starring Katie Holmes and Guy Pearce, this movie delves into the classic haunted house theme with a modern twist.

The story follows a young girl named Sally, played by Bailee Madison, who moves into a creepy old mansion with her father, played by Pearce, and his girlfriend, played by Holmes. As strange and terrifying events begin to unfold, Sally discovers that the house holds dark secrets and malevolent creatures that only come out at night. The tension builds steadily as Sally tries to convince her skeptical family of the danger they are in.
